About Roxie Nafousi

Roxie is a Self-Development Coach, Manifesting Expert, Ambassador for the Mental Health Foundation and Instagram Agony Aunt and contributor for Kourtney Kardashian's wellness platform, POOSH. Roxie works with one-to-one clients as well as hosting monthly self-development workshops and webinars to over 600 people a month. She is the host of popular podcast series called "The Moments That Made Me". Her commitment to transforming the lives of people who suffer with emotional and mental-health issues and helping them to fulfil their potential has seen her become a well-known and respected figure in the wellness world.
